Abstract

In this paper exact closed-form expressions are derived for the outage probability (OP) in scenarios where the signal of interest (SoI) experiences η-μ or κ-μ fading, the interfering signals are subject to η-μ fading and the background noise can be neglected. With the only assumption that the μ parameter is a positive integer number for the interfering signals, the derived expressions when the SoI is either η-μ or κ-μ distributed are given in elementary terms for maximal ratio combining (MRC) with independent branches. If the pre-combining SoI power signals are η-μ distributed with their corresponding μ parameters being positive integer or half-integer numbers, the previous analysis is extended for spatially correlated MRC at the receiver.
